When selecting a stroller, you should take into consideration the size and type of wheels. The strollers with the largest wheels are designed for jogging and offer a smooth ride, however they are heavier than strollers with smaller wheels. Some strollers with big tires come with air-filled tires that could be expensive to repair or replace in the event that they flatten.
Strollers with wheels that are small are designed to be used in urban environments and are compact and lightweight. They are generally less expensive than other strollers, however they might not be suitable for rough or off-road terrain. They also have a lower center of gravity, which may make them less stable than strollers with bigger wheels.

Stroller with a carrycot
Look for a stroller that comes with a carrycot if want your baby to be at ease from the moment of birth. A carrycot is a bed that lets your baby rest on an even surface. You can also ensure your child's safety by using the 5-point harness.
At around six months, some children are ready to leave their carrycot. This is typically when they are beginning to sit up or roll over, and they're eager to see their parents. If this is your child, you may think about a seat facing you that reclines or a travel system that can be transformed from a carrycot a chair.
